The CFSP Care Management Supervisor (Manager I GBD Special Programs) is responsible for managing and overseeing assigned care managers and ensuring fidelity to the CFSP Care Management model which includes physical health, behavioral health, and social services.
Primary duties may include, but are not limited to:
Manages resource utilization to ensure appropriate delivery of care to members, adequate coverage for all tasks and job responsibilities.
Review all Care Plans and ISPs for quality control and provide guidance to care managers on how to address Members’ complex health and social needs.
Ensure care managers provide Trauma-Informed Care and recognize the impact of ACEs on the CFSP population.
Coordinates service delivery to include member assessment of physical and psychological factors.
Participates in cross-functional workgroups created to maintain and develop program.
Evaluates current processes of Special Program's support functions; recommends changes for increased efficiencies and improved outcomes.
Develops and conducts training programs for staff involved in the program.
Extracts and manipulates analytical data to present findings to relevant markets and stakeholders.
Hires, trains, coaches, counsels, and evaluates performance of direct reports.
For the State of North Carolina, in accordance with federal/state law, scope of practice regulations or contract, the requirements are:
Requires an active and current license as an LCSW, LCMHC, LPA, LMFT, or RN issued by the state of North Carolina.
Requires a MS/MA in social work, counseling, or a related behavioral health field, or a degree in nursing.
Requires three (3) years of experience providing care management, case management, or care coordination to individuals served by the child welfare system.
Preferred Qualifications
Knowledge of resources, supports, services and opportunities required for safe community living for populations receiving in-reach and transition services, including LTSS, Behavioral Health, therapeutic, and physical health services.
Experience working with Children, Youth, and Families who are being served by Local Departments of Social Services through Foster Care and Adoptive Assistance programs is very strongly preferred.
At least 2 years of management/supervisor experience (with direct reports) is needed for this position.
Service delivery coordination, discharge planning or behavioral health experience in a managed care setting preferred.
